What is Bond Cleaning?

Bond cleaning, also referred to as exit cleaning, is a thorough cleaning of the property before handing it back to the property manager. Unlike regular tidying, this involves meticulous detailing of every section of the house to ensure it meets the landlord’s expectations.

Key Cleaning Areas

• Common Areas & Sleeping Spaces: Wiping down furniture, deep-cleaning floors, washing window panes, and getting rid of webs.
• Pantry: Scrubbing stovetop stains, wiping inside the oven, wiping countertops, and scrubbing sinks.
• Washrooms & Restrooms: Removing grime from tiles, wiping down sinks, sanitizing the toilet, and washing shower screens.
• Flooring & Walls: Wiping down walls, deep-cleaning tiles, and sanitizing carpets if required.
• Window Frames & Handles: Removing streaks from windows, disinfecting doorknobs, and polishing mirrors.

How to Select a Bond Cleaning Company

If you decide to get external help, consider the following factors:

• Customer Feedback & Testimonials: Look for companies with high customer reviews and trustworthy reports.
• Bond Back Guarantee: Some cleaners offer a assurance to resolve issues if the landlord is not happy.
• Transparent Pricing: Get various price comparisons and look for additional fees.
• Detailed Work Plan: Ensure the service covers all required deep cleaning elements.
